Foundation laid for Women Entrepreneurs International Trade and Technology Centre

HYDERABAD:IT minister K.T. Rama Rao laid the foundation stone for the Women Entrepreneurs International Trade and Technology Centre (WE ITTC) that is coming up at Nandigama in Sangareddy.

It is the first of its kind marketing hub sanctioned to the Association of Lady Entrepreneurs of India (ALEAP) and is supported by the Union MSME ministry and the state government. It promotes trade and technology among women entrepreneurs from India, Saarc and Asean countries.

Participating at the launch event held in Hyderabad, Rama Rao stressed on the need for promoting inclusivity in entrepreneurship and private-government partnership was critical for growth.

Farming, fisheries, livestock, dairy and edible oils production revolutions simultaneously happening in Telangana provide a lot of possibilities, he said adding that the state was focused on proactive business policies, infrastructure and supporting building world-class products.

“Telangana is the only state to have a marketing hub. WE ITTC is a prestigious project and it has the potential to go a long way and emerge into a one-stop-shop for all women entrepreneurs,” said D. Chandra Sekhar, additional development commissioner, MSME Development and Facilitation Office.

“Starting with five entrepreneurs three decades ago, ALEAP has more than 10,000 entrepreneurs emerging from its echelons. People from other states and cities have shifted to Hyderabad to set up their business. Our vision is to make the ‘Make in India’ campaign a real possibility,” said Rama Devi Kanneganti, president, ALEAP.
